W114 Stacklight replacement headlight bowls?

Hi all,
The headlight bowls (chromed bowls carrying the bulbs), are corroded. Is there a way just the headlight could be replaced on these stacklights without losing the stacklight looks?

I am hoping (praying?) that someone knows of a normal car headlamp which can be inserted in the originals bowl's place - possibly without a LHD or RHD deflector.....

Depending on how handy you are, you could look into a set of 7" H4 headlights then somehow remove the lenses to fit just the reflectors in your housings. If you go with DOT housings there's a range of options from sealed beam to H4 to even projector and xenon/HID that fit standard 7" openings. Projectors on G500s (the SUV, not the jet) and latest Wranglers come to mind but they might not fit standard buckets. These are more affordable but...
